How to prepare for a job interview at Meraki 2 Ltd t/as Magnus Search
✨Know Your Engineering Stuff
Make sure you brush up on the latest trends and technologies in precision engineering. Being able to discuss specific engineering solutions relevant to Aerospace and Defence will show that you're not just a sales manager, but someone who understands the technical side of things.
✨Build Rapport with the Interviewer
Since this role is all about building strong customer relationships, demonstrate your interpersonal skills during the interview. Ask questions about the company culture and share your own experiences in developing partnerships. This will help you connect on a personal level.
✨Prepare for Scenario Questions
Expect to be asked how you would handle specific sales scenarios or challenges. Think of examples from your past experience where you've successfully generated new business or managed accounts.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your answers clearly.
✨Show Enthusiasm for the Role
Let your passion for sales and engineering shine through. Talk about why you’re excited about the opportunity at Meraki 2 Ltd and how you can contribute to their success. A positive attitude can make a big difference in how you're perceived by the interviewers.
